Imagine running a server that powers your business website, cloud infrastructure, or a high-performance computing task—only to realize it crashes frequently or lacks the security you need. That’s where a Linux distribution, or "distro," comes in.
A Linux distro is a tailored version of the Linux operating system, combining the kernel with software packages and tools to meet specific needs—like running a server efficiently.
Servers demand reliability, security, and scalability, and the right distro can make all the difference. With countless options available, selecting the best "linux distro for server" can feel overwhelming.
That’s why we’ve created this guide: to help you navigate the top 10 Linux distro for server in 2025. Whether you’re hosting a website, managing a cloud environment, or securing a small business network, we’ll provide detailed insights to ensure you pick the perfect fit. Let’s dive in!
Our Methodology: How We Ranked the Best Linux Distro for Server
To bring you a reliable list, we evaluated each distro based on criteria critical for server environments:
- Stability: Does it run smoothly with minimal downtime?
- Security: Are there robust features to protect against threats?
- Performance: Can it handle resource-intensive tasks efficiently?
- Community Support: Is there a strong community for help and resources?
- Scalability: Can it grow with your workload, from small setups to enterprise-level systems?
We researched and ranked the top 10 distros using these factors, ensuring they cater to a wide range of server needs—from beginners to seasoned admins. Now, let’s explore the list!
The 10 Best Linux Distro for Server in 2025
1. Ubuntu Server
Overview
Ubuntu Server is a powerhouse in the server world, loved for its stability, ease of use, and massive community. Built on the Ubuntu ecosystem, it’s optimized for server use without a graphical interface, keeping it lightweight and efficient.
Key Features
- Long-Term Support (LTS): Five years of free updates, extendable to 10 with Ubuntu Pro.
- Cloud Ready: Powers over 55% of OpenStack clouds, with seamless integration for AWS, Azure, and Google Cloud.
- Package Power: APT gives access to about 2,500 packages in the Main repository alone.
Pros
- Beginner-friendly with extensive documentation.
- Scales effortlessly for web hosting, cloud, or enterprise use.
- Regular updates keep it fresh and secure.
Cons
- Advanced setups might challenge newbies.
- No GUI by default (though optional).
Best Use Cases
- Web hosting, cloud computing, and general-purpose servers.
- Perfect for those searching "best linux distro for server" who want reliability and support.
2. CentOS Stream
Overview
CentOS Stream is a free, community-driven distro that bridges stability and innovation. As a rolling-release successor to traditional CentOS, it’s closely tied to Red Hat Enterprise Linux (RHEL).
Key Features
- RHEL Roots: Fully compatible with RHEL, ideal for enterprise software.
- Continuous Updates: Rolling releases bring the latest features fast.
- Community Driven: Supported by an active user base.
Pros
- Cost-free alternative to RHEL.
- Great for testing cutting-edge tech.
- Easy migration for RHEL users.
Cons
- Less stable than traditional CentOS—better for testing than production.
- Not ideal for mission-critical systems.
Best Use Cases
- Development and testing environments.
- A solid pick for "linux distro for server" seekers who prioritize new features over rock-solid stability.
3. Debian
Overview
Debian is a veteran in the Linux world, renowned for its rock-solid stability and massive package library. It’s the foundation for many distros (like Ubuntu) and a go-to for server admins.
Key Features
- Unmatched Stability: Thoroughly tested releases ensure reliability.
- Package Haven: Over 59,000 packages via APT.
- Security Focus: Dedicated team delivers timely patches.
Pros
- Perfect for uptime-critical servers.
- Huge community and detailed docs.
- Runs on almost any hardware.
Cons
- Slower updates mean fewer cutting-edge features.
- Less beginner-friendly than Ubuntu.
Best Use Cases
- Web servers, databases, and long-term deployments.
- A top choice for "linux server operating systems" where stability trumps all.
4. Red Hat Enterprise Linux (RHEL)
Overview
RHEL is the gold standard for enterprise servers, offering unmatched stability and professional support. It’s a paid option, but its features justify the cost for businesses.
Key Features
- Pro Support: 24/7 assistance with SLAs.
- Top-Tier Security: SELinux and compliance-ready tools.
- Scalability: From single servers to massive data centers.
Pros
- Ultra-reliable for critical systems.
- 10-year support lifecycle.
- Certified for tons of hardware and software.
Cons
- Subscription cost can be steep.
- Setup requires more expertise.
Best Use Cases
- Enterprise-grade servers and mission-critical apps.
- Ideal for "top linux server distributions" in business settings.
5. AlmaLinux
Overview
AlmaLinux is a free, community-led alternative to RHEL, born after CentOS shifted to Stream. It’s stable, secure, and enterprise-ready—without the price tag.
Key Features
- RHEL Match: Binary compatibility with RHEL.
- Long-Term Focus: Regular updates for stability.
- Community Backing: Supported by CloudLinux and users.
Pros
- Free and reliable like RHEL.
- Easy switch from CentOS or RHEL.
- Growing community support.
Cons
- Smaller ecosystem than Ubuntu.
- Fewer default packages.
Best Use Cases
- RHEL fans on a budget.
- A strong contender for "linux distro for server" stability seekers.
6. Rocky Linux
Overview
Rocky Linux, founded by CentOS’s creator, is another free RHEL alternative. It’s built for enterprise reliability with community support.
Key Features
- RHEL Clone: Matches RHEL’s stability and compatibility.
- Long-Term Vision: Focuses on enduring support.
- Community Power: Backed by users and sponsors.
Pros
- Free with enterprise-grade stability.
- Smooth CentOS migration.
- Regular, reliable updates.
Cons
- Less polished than Ubuntu or Debian.
- Advanced setups need tweaking.
Best Use Cases
- Long-term server projects on a budget.
- Perfect for "best linux distro for server" in enterprise transitions.
7. Fedora Server
Overview
Fedora Server, sponsored by Red Hat, is a cutting-edge distro for those who crave the latest tech. It’s less about long-term stability and more about innovation.
Key Features
- Latest Tech: Fresh packages and features.
- Modular Build: Customize for specific tasks.
- Cloud Focus: Great for containers and virtualization.
Pros
- Ideal for modern cloud setups.
- Red Hat-backed quality.
- Perfect for tech enthusiasts.
Cons
- Short 13-month support cycle.
- Less stable for production.
Best Use Cases
- Development, testing, and cloud innovation.
- Fits "linux server operating systems" for forward-thinkers.
8. openSUSE Leap
Overview
openSUSE Leap blends enterprise stability with community support, based on SUSE Linux Enterprise. It’s a solid middle ground for server admins.
Key Features
- Enterprise Core: Shares SUSE’s reliable foundation.
- YaST Tool: Simplifies system management.
- Support Balance: Community-driven with pro options.
Pros
- Stable and user-friendly.
- Free with optional paid support.
- Great for mixed workloads.
Cons
- Smaller community than Debian.
- Fewer default packages.
Best Use Cases
- Businesses wanting SUSE stability for free.
- A gem for "top linux server distributions" fans.
9. Arch Linux
Overview
Arch Linux is a minimalist, rolling-release distro for power users. While desktop-focused, it’s a lightweight server option with effort.
Key Features
- Rolling Updates: Always current software.
- Total Control: Build only what you need.
- Pacman: Fast, efficient package manager.
Pros
- Ultra-customizable and lean.
- Latest features instantly.
- Strong community docs.
Cons
- Steep learning curve.
- Rolling releases risk instability.
Best Use Cases
- Custom, high-performance servers.
- For "linux distro for server" pros who love control.
10. ClearOS
Overview
ClearOS is a CentOS-based distro designed for small businesses and home users. It’s simple, secure, and server-ready out of the box.
Key Features
- Web GUI: Easy management interface.
- Modular Apps: Add features like VPN or file sharing.
- Security Built-In: Firewall and intrusion tools.
Pros
- Beginner-friendly setup.
- Secure and affordable.
- Versatile for small-scale needs.
Cons
- Limited scalability.
- Smaller community support.
Best Use Cases
- Small business servers and gateways.
- Great for "linux server operating systems" newcomers.
Comparison Table: Find Your Perfect Match
Distro | Stability | Support | Price | Best For |
---|
Ubuntu Server | High | Excellent | Free | Web hosting, cloud |
CentOS Stream | Medium | Good | Free | Development, testing |
Debian | High | Good | Free | Stable production servers |
RHEL | High | Excellent | Paid | Enterprise, critical systems |
AlmaLinux | High | Good | Free | RHEL alternative, stability |
Rocky Linux | High | Good | Free | RHEL alternative, long-term use |
Fedora Server | Medium | Good | Free | Cloud, latest tech |
openSUSE Leap | High | Good | Free | Enterprise reliability, ease |
Arch Linux | Medium | Fair | Free | Custom, high-performance setups |
ClearOS | High | Good | Free | Small businesses, simple servers |
Choosing the Right Linux Distro for Your Server
So, how do you pick the best "linux distro for server" for your needs? It depends on your goals:
- Cloud Servers: Ubuntu Server or Fedora Server shine with cloud integration.
- High-Performance Computing: Arch Linux or Fedora Server offer customization and speed.
- Small Businesses: ClearOS and Ubuntu Server are user-friendly and secure.
- Enterprise Needs: RHEL, AlmaLinux, or Rocky Linux deliver stability and support.
Ask yourself:
- What’s my budget? (Free vs. paid options like RHEL)
- How skilled is my team? (Beginner-friendly vs. expert-level)
- What’s the server’s purpose? (Web hosting, cloud, testing, etc.)
Choosing the right Linux distro for server success starts with matching your needs to the distro’s strengths.
Conclusion: Your Next Steps
There’s no one-size-fits-all "best linux distro for server"—it’s about what fits your setup. Ubuntu Server and Debian lead for versatility, RHEL dominates enterprise, and niche options like Arch or ClearOS cater to specific needs. Weigh your priorities—stability, cost, or innovation—and test a few to see what clicks.
We’d love to hear your thoughts! Which distro do you use, and why? Drop a comment below, share this guide on social media, and let’s keep the conversation going. Stay tuned—we’ll update this post with the latest Linux developments to keep you ahead in 2025!
FAQs
What is the best Linux distro for server use?
The best Linux distro depends on your specific requirements. Ubuntu Server is great for ease of use, while CentOS Stream and Debian are excellent for enterprise and developer needs, respectively.
Which Linux server OS is best for cloud environments?
Ubuntu Server, RHEL, and Fedora Server are highly optimized for cloud deployments with providers like AWS, Azure, and Google Cloud.
Is Debian better than Ubuntu for servers?
Debian offers unparalleled stability, making it ideal for critical applications, while Ubuntu Server provides ease of use and a larger support community.
What is the most secure Linux server distro?
RHEL and its derivatives, such as AlmaLinux and Rocky Linux, excel in security, especially in compliance-heavy industries.
Can I use Arch Linux for a server?
Yes, but it’s recommended for experienced users due to its hands-on setup and maintenance requirements.
What is the difference between CentOS Stream and Rocky Linux?
CentOS Stream provides a rolling-release model for a preview of upcoming RHEL features, whereas Rocky Linux aims for binary compatibility with RHEL for stable production environments.